所以現(xiàn)在我有一個客戶端連接結(jié)構(gòu),如下所示type ClientConn struct { uuid string websocket *websocket.Conn ip net.Addr longitude float64 latitude float64}我還有一張 ClientConn 的地圖如下var clientList = make(map[string]*ClientConn)所以我在每個到 clientList 的連接上添加一個新的 ClientConn 但我想要做的是對 clientList 進行 jsonify 并獲取一個 ClientConn 數(shù)組及其值,而不僅僅是鍵。如果我這樣做json.Marshal(clientList)然后我只獲取帶有空對象的鍵,我想要檢索的是包含值和鍵的整個 ClientConn 結(jié)構(gòu)數(shù)組。有什么辦法可以做到這一點?
1 回答

長風(fēng)秋雁
TA貢獻1757條經(jīng)驗 獲得超7個贊
這是每日一問 去 標記。
您的結(jié)構(gòu)字段必須導(dǎo)出,也就是以大寫字母開頭。
使用 go 解釋 json 的一個很好的讀物是官方博客上的JSON 和 Go。
對圍棋感興趣的人必讀的一本書是Effective Go。
- 1 回答
- 0 關(guān)注
- 221 瀏覽
添加回答
舉報
0/150
提交
取消